U.S. News & World Report has recognized Jefferson Health hospitals among the nation's best in its 2026-2027 Best Hospitals rankings, highlighting excellence in specialty care, clinical outcomes, and patient experience.
Jefferson Health earned several national distinctions, including:
- #2 in Ophthalmology through Wills Eye Hospital
- #9 in Rehabilitation through MossRehab
- Nationally ranked programs in Orthopedics and Neurology & Neurosurgery
Multiple Jefferson Health hospitals were also recognized among the top hospitals in Pennsylvania and their respective regions, with numerous specialties, procedures and conditions rated as High Performing.
